Man plants banana trees on potholes to help motorists avoid them


Team Udayavani, Sep 11, 2021, 10:25 AM IST

NY post

 

Tired of potholes, a US man came up with a unique solution to help other motorists avoid it by planting banana trees.

Bryan Raymonds from Florida filed up the craters on Honda Drive in south Fort Myers and put trees in place to alert drives to stay avoid possible accidents and damages.

As per reports, officials of Fort Myers county stated that as the street in question was a private road it was up to the residents to maintain the street.

Following this, Bryan came up with the idea of planting trees in the potholes so that t is noticeable and avert accidents including the damages on the cars

Speaking to a local news channel called WBBH, he said, “If we have to maintain it and make sure nobody gets hurt, we are going to put something obvious there to make sure nobody gets in the hole.”

Meanwhile, many people were startled with this green solution to the pothole problems
